Join a leader in animal nutrition solutions Be part of a growing organisation with a great culture Wide range of career opportunities Mo te whai waahi | About the opportunity We're currently looking for a Team Leader for our manufacturing operations at our Morrinsville site.
The opportunity is morning shifts 5:30am - 1:30pm Monday to Friday Reporting to the Production Manager , your key focus will be managing production and production staff to maximise production efficiencies and minimise downtime in accordance with the production schedule.
You will concentrate on: accurate recording of production data Ensuring that accurate documentation of all production is completed by all staff on your shift Ensuring that the correct coverage of raw materials and packaging is on hand to meet the production plan Train mill staff on your shift as and when required including signing off SOP / SWP's Ensure that your staff are maintaining a high standard of cleanliness of equipment, vehicles and entire site Co-ordinate with the Production Manager and maintenance engineer regarding scheduled routine maintenance Mohou ake | About you We're looking for someone who a self-starter, proven people leader with mechanical aptitude.
proven experience in feed mill operation Completion of NZFMA Feedsafe programme is preferred Manufacturing leadership experience Be physically fit as there will be lifting and manual handling tasks Mo nga painga | About the benefits In return you'll be joining a hardworking, high performing and well-connected team, passionate about their customers?and New Zealand agriculture and animal nutrition.
Aside from our talented team, the meaningful work and our inclusive culture, you'll receive a competitive hourly rate and sick leave from Day 1.
You'll also receive an exclusive Farmlands Card offer providing access to a vast array of discounts with our partners and purchasing within our Farmlands retail stores.
